The big issue for Prather starting next year is that he doesn't have much range on his jumper and he has been inconsistent handling the ball on the wing. He made a huge jump last year at the four when Yeguete went down, then did the same thing this season. He played very ball smart at the three yesterday which is the key for him at the position going forward. I still think he fits better in the post rotation next year with additional minutes coming at the three.

The problem is that in our offense the three spends most of his time spotting up or running ball screens on the perimeter, not inside the free throw line. Prather can hit the shot, I agree, but he still has to find a way to get to that spot on the floor, which has been a real struggle for him in the past (not so the other day). Our four gets mores looks in the high post than the the wings do. The good thing about Finney-Smith is that he can get those looks off the bounce.
